xref: /freebsd/sbin/Makefile (revision a4ef9e58bc0c07110a54ba0fa88eb118c5377e6f)
18fae3551SRodney W. Grimes#	@(#)Makefile	8.5 (Berkeley) 3/31/94
27f3dea24SPeter Wemm# $FreeBSD$
38fae3551SRodney W. Grimes
4c6063d0dSWarner Losh.include <src.opts.mk>
5e1fe3dbaSRuslan Ermilov
6cffd2ca4SBruce EvansSUBDIR=adjkerntz \
7431b8233SJustin T. Gibbs	camcontrol \
8cb7f1224SGary Palmer	clri \
9e330fda4SPeter Wemm	comcontrol \
10093a2710SJonathan Lemon	conscontrol \
11a1f25b0dSRobert Watson	ddb \
12a1dc2096SDima Dorfman	devfs \
13590682b6SWarner Losh	devmatch \
141afa6b2cSBrooks Davis	dhclient \
15cb7f1224SGary Palmer	dmesg \
16cb7f1224SGary Palmer	dump \
17cb7f1224SGary Palmer	dumpfs \
18cb7f1224SGary Palmer	dumpon \
19270069b7SAdrian Chadd	etherswitchcfg \
20455e535dSRobert Watson	ffsinfo \
21cb7f1224SGary Palmer	fsck \
22d9f97000SAdrian Chadd	fsck_ffs \
234879cc07SDavid E. O'Brien	fsck_msdosfs \
24cb7f1224SGary Palmer	fsdb \
25cb7f1224SGary Palmer	fsirand \
26d220f5beSPoul-Henning Kamp	gbde \
277dc92b13SPawel Jakub Dawidek	geom \
2839080a7dSPawel Jakub Dawidek	ggate \
293d500078SThomas-Henning von Kamptz	growfs \
30dbf29ccfSLukas Ertl	gvinum \
31cb7f1224SGary Palmer	ifconfig \
32cb7f1224SGary Palmer	init \
331e1e0f98SPeter Pentchev	kldconfig \
34cb7f1224SGary Palmer	kldload \
35cb7f1224SGary Palmer	kldstat \
36cb7f1224SGary Palmer	kldunload \
37120e8c9dSJohn Birrell	ldconfig \
38cb7f1224SGary Palmer	md5 \
3983baa1a0SPoul-Henning Kamp	mdconfig \
402e6781fdSDima Dorfman	mdmfs \
41cb7f1224SGary Palmer	mknod \
42d35ae777SKirk McKusick	mksnap_ffs \
43cb7f1224SGary Palmer	mount \
44cb7f1224SGary Palmer	mount_cd9660 \
455fe58019SAttilio Rao	mount_fusefs \
464ccd7546SRuslan Ermilov	mount_msdosfs \
47cb7f1224SGary Palmer	mount_nfs \
486ad10804SRuslan Ermilov	mount_nullfs \
49df263cbdSScott Long	mount_udf \
506ad10804SRuslan Ermilov	mount_unionfs \
51cb7f1224SGary Palmer	newfs \
52cb7f1224SGary Palmer	newfs_msdos \
5384176931SPeter Wemm	nfsiod \
54cb7f1224SGary Palmer	nos-tun \
55b252313fSGleb Smirnoff	pfilctl \
56dde7cef3SGordon Tetlow	rcorder \
57cb7f1224SGary Palmer	reboot \
58adf28c3cSPoul-Henning Kamp	recoverdisk \
59b7f8411dSHajimu UMEMOTO	resolvconf \
60cb7f1224SGary Palmer	restore \
61cb7f1224SGary Palmer	route \
62da64ea48SMarcel Moolenaar	savecore \
63a0b8a85fSPawel Jakub Dawidek	setkey \
64cb7f1224SGary Palmer	shutdown \
65cb7f1224SGary Palmer	swapon \
66907d70d6SRuslan Ermilov	sysctl \
67cb7f1224SGary Palmer	tunefs \
68fc4618e7SPawel Jakub Dawidek	umount
695319d452SPoul-Henning Kamp
70*a4ef9e58SEd Maste.if ${MK_INET} != "no" || ${MK_INET6} != "no"
71*a4ef9e58SEd MasteSUBDIR+=	ping
72*a4ef9e58SEd Maste.endif
73*a4ef9e58SEd Maste
746f42d16fSBryan DrewerySUBDIR.${MK_CCD}+=	ccdconfig
756f42d16fSBryan DrewerySUBDIR.${MK_CXX}+=	devd
766f42d16fSBryan DrewerySUBDIR.${MK_HAST}+=	hastctl
776f42d16fSBryan DrewerySUBDIR.${MK_HAST}+=	hastd
786f42d16fSBryan DrewerySUBDIR.${MK_INET6}+=	rtsol
796f42d16fSBryan DrewerySUBDIR.${MK_IPFILTER}+=	ipf
806f42d16fSBryan DrewerySUBDIR.${MK_IPFW}+=	ipfw
816f42d16fSBryan DrewerySUBDIR.${MK_IPFW}+=	natd
82f0f8a1afSWarner LoshSUBDIR.${MK_NVME}+=	nvmecontrol
83480f31c2SKonrad WitaszczykSUBDIR.${MK_OPENSSL}+=	decryptcore
846f42d16fSBryan DrewerySUBDIR.${MK_PF}+=	pfctl
856f42d16fSBryan DrewerySUBDIR.${MK_PF}+=	pflogd
866f42d16fSBryan DrewerySUBDIR.${MK_QUOTAS}+=	quotacheck
876f42d16fSBryan DrewerySUBDIR.${MK_ROUTED}+=	routed
88eb12b8eaSSimon J. GerratySUBDIR.${MK_VERIEXEC}+=	veriexec
895952343eSKyle EvansSUBDIR.${MK_ZFS}+=	bectl
9097371ba2SAndriy GaponSUBDIR.${MK_ZFS}+=	zfsbootcfg
91a28dde9aSPoul-Henning Kamp
926f42d16fSBryan DrewerySUBDIR.${MK_TESTS}+=	tests
93c68de748SJulio Merino
948b487b82SJessica Clarke.include <bsd.arch.inc.mk>
958b487b82SJessica Clarke
968b487b82SJessica ClarkeSUBDIR_PARALLEL=
978b487b82SJessica Clarke
980a0f7486SFernando Apesteguía.include <bsd.prog.mk>
990a0f7486SFernando Apesteguía
1008fae3551SRodney W. Grimes.include <bsd.subdir.mk>
101